About this property

Peaceful Cavalier Townhome #3 near Lake Owen

This peaceful townhome #3 is located in Cable WI near Lake Owen. It is only a 5 minutes by car from Cable WI and all the cute charm Cable has to offer. It is the perfect location to bike and take in the scenery. It has a wooded view with plenty of room for outdoor or indoor dining. It has 3 bedrooms and 2.5 bathrooms. The primary bedroom is upstairs in the loft with a king size bed and attached bathroom. Downstairs you will find two bedrooms and full bathroom. One downstairs bedroom has a queen size bed and one has 2 sets of bunkbeds. Each downstairs bedroom has patio doors to open and take in the fresh country air. The main level has a complete kitchen with a brand-new oven, and dining area with a half bathroom and beautiful den. In the winter months enjoy a cozy fire in the fireplace and board games. This townhome is the perfect rental for being close enough to town but out far enough to enjoy what the Northwoods have to offer.
If you have a large group and looking for more space this townhome is next to Cavalier # 2 and right down the road from Serenity.
